I played with the PowerMaster D3100 batteries. Very nice for the price. Now theres better out there but you will pay alot more. So priced right go with the Power Masters. I had 2 NSB 90/3100s and had to charge at 18v to get a decent number outta the van. 1 hit and it was done. I had to recharge it. I dropped 2 D3100s incharging at 14.8v and hit that same number without running up to 18v and could hit it 3-4 times. At finals we even tried running to 18v to see if we could squeeze even a tenth out of it. No difference. They are very durable and dependable.
